The field is a saturated rose-red ground organized by an allover lattice of angular vinework in warm peach and tan, creating an architectural framework that divides the surface into repeating lobed compartments. Inside each compartment, stylized floral and leaf devices appear in ivory, charcoal, and sage—flat, graphic, and sharply articulated, with the lattice functioning as the primary visual engine rather than a background texture. Subtle abrash-like variation across the rose field adds that sought-after handmade depth, preventing the color from feeling flat or overly uniform and giving the rug the dimensional character U.S. shoppers often search for in “vintage-look” and “artisan-made” wool area rugs. A wide border in tan and peach frames the design with elongated cartouches in red, ivory, and charcoal, their formal symmetry providing a calm, well-proportioned finish that anchors the interior energy without muting it.
